dc.descriptionFor any bounded regular domain $Ω$ of a real analytic Riemannian manifold $M$, we denote by $λ_{k}(Ω)$ the $k$-th eigenvalue of the Dirichlet Laplacian of $Ω$. In this paper, we consider $λ_k$ and as a functional upon the set of domains of fixed volume in $M$. We introduce and investigate a natural notion of critical domain for this functional. In particular, we obtain necessary and sufficient conditions for a domain to be critical, locally minimizing or locally maximizing for $λ_k$. These results rely on Hadamard type variational formulae that we establish in this general setting.
